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,732 in Paralimni versus $1,191 in Tbilisi.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$2,813 in Paralimni versus $1,856 in Tbilisi.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$3,895 in Paralimni versus $2,522 in Tbilisi.

Living in Paralimni is roughly 45% more expensive than in Tbilisi, driven mainly by Eating Out.

The two cities straddle the global median: Paralimni is 30% above, Tbilisi is 11% below.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$692 in Paralimni and $709 in Tbilisi.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Paralimni pays 155%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$58.0 in Paralimni vs $43.00 in Tbilisi for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$285 vs $204 per month, with Tbilisi cheaper across the board.
